3.0252577833315e+26 micrometers equals 302,525,778,333,149,940,176,597,811,200 nanometers.
Convert 3.0252577833315e+26 micrometers into meters, kilometers, decimeters, centimeters, milimeters,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...
Convert 3.0252577833315E+29 nanometers into meters, kilometers, decimeters, centimeters, milimeters, picometers, inches, feet, yards, miles, hands, lightyears, astronomical units, parsecs, etc...